     Since  there  seems to be some interest on the  Net  in  the 
"Whovian  Festival  Tour",  I'm including here all information  I 
have on the two stops yet to come.  This information is from "The 
Whovian Times," the newsletter of the Dr. Who Fan Club of America 
(DWFCA), Volume 5 (they mean issue 5), June 1983.

     July 23-24:    Chicago
		    Granada Theatre, 6427 N. Sheridan Rd.

     July 30-31:    Denver
		    Paramount Theatre, 519 16th St. 

All  shows  will be held 10:00 AM to 10:00 PM,  reserved  seating 
only.   At  the time the newsletter was printed no show was  sold 
out so tickets will be available at the door, but only on the day 
of the event.

     Tickets cost $10 or $15 (the more expensive seats are closer 
to the stage).   To obtain tickets, you should call 1-800-CALLWHO 
(that's   1-800-225-5946)  or  (303)  332-5072  within  Colorado.  
Business hours are 9-5 Mountain Time.

     The  guest  stars  for  the Whovian Festival  Tour  are  Jon 
Pertwee   (Doctor  #3)  and  Lis  Sladen  (Sarah   Jane   Smith).  
Activities  planned  include  Dr.  Who  video  programs,  Q  &  A 
sessions,  autograph  sessions,  costume contests,  and of course 
merchandising of Dr. Who-related paraphenalia.
